2) VidMate
VidMate is another app like TubeMate. VidMate is an improvised version of TubeMate, I should say. The main reason I ditched the first app is due to its dreary UI. On the other hand, this one here has got a perfect user interface.
VidMate packs in a browser inside the app, using which you can visit any web page and download embed videos if any. In case you use YouTube application a lot, you can direct VidMate to begin downloading a particular video by following Share>> VidMate.
If you search on Play Store, you will come across some impersonating applications. For the original app, you should use the link below.

3) SnapTube
SnapTube is yet another best alternative to TubeMate, which provides you with the perfect solution to download embedded videos from web pages. If you ask me for a video downloader app with the best user interface, my vote will go to the ballot box of SnapTube.
On the interface, they have links to popular video streaming websites in the form of tiles. You can tap on any of them, browse a video and start downloading it. Or else, you can use their address bar to paste the URL, so that you can avoid wandering and save time.
SnapTube is only available for Android.

5) KeepVid Android
As the name suggests the app is specifically developed for Android platform. You can directly search on YouTube for videos using the inbuilt browser the application has got. It is also possible to download Facebook videos using KeepVid.
As in any other application here, this one offers a converter, which you can use to download the audio of the file in MP3 format. KeepVid manages batch processes well that speed gets equally divided among them.
